Obituary of Austin Edward Gallant
It is with heavy hearts that the family of the late Austin Edward Gallant announce his passing on Friday, August 16, 2024, at his residence in Sus, NB. Born in Moncton, NB on January 19, 1949, he was a son of the late Frank and Laura (Doiron) Gallant.
Austin will live on in the hearts of his stepchildren: Peter Erb of Sus, NB, and Dianne Erb (Dan) of Saskatchewan; his step grandchildren: Chris and Kirsten; and his brother, Lester Gallant (Barb) of Sus, NB. Austin is also survived by several nieces and nephews.
Besides his parents and his wife, Shirley, Austin was predeceased by his brothers: Joseph, James, and Walter; his sisters, Katherine and Yvonne; and his niece, Diane Derrisseau.
Arrangements have been entrusted to Wallace Funeral Home, 34 Sunnyside Drive, Sus, NB (506-433-1176). In keeping with Austin’s wishes, all events will be held privately.
Donations in memory of Austin may be made to a charity of the donor’s choice. Personal condolences to the family and donations may be made through wallacefuneralhome.com
